The Isle of Wight region

Being one of the most southerly points in the UK, the Isle of Wight has a warmer climate than other areas particularly along the south of the island. It also has a longer growing season than other areas in the UK

The Isle of Wight hosts one of the biggest pop festivals in the country which is now award winning, also there are water sports festivals and Cowes week the biggest yachting festival in the world.

Ventnor / St Lawrence, Ventnor area

A Victorian seaside town with a Mediterranean feel, Ventnor is one of the sunniest spots on the island. Built on a series of terraces beneath St Bonchurch Down the town's roads zigzag down to the sea past the beautifully planted cascade.

Over the past years Ventnor has become a very popular resort with the introduction of new wine bars, fine dining and fabulous properties.

The esplanade has a sand and shingle beach ideal for swimming, sunbathing or walking. Adjacent to the beach you will find pubs & cafes who offer locally caught sea food. Watch the boats leave from the harbour and return with the day's catch from the beach front cafes and The Spyglass Inn.

Nearby places of interest include the Isle of Wight Coastal Visitors Centre, St Boniface Church, Isle of Wight Glass, the Rew Down Local nature reserve and St Boniface Down,

The I.O.W coastal path stretches 65 miles (105km) long around the Island, which follows the coastline as closely as possible.

Entertainment, Sport and leisure are varied and include cricket grounds, golf courses, pitch and putt courses, tennis and a variety of children’s playgrounds. The more lively resorts of Shanklin and Sandown are a short drive away. The town of Cowes is situated in the north of the island.
